Why Bowrampet Is Becoming a Preferred Residential Destination

Bowrampet's rise as a residential hub is closely tied to its location. It lies on the Outer Ring Road, which connects it directly to major employment corridors like HITEC City, Gachibowli, and the Financial District, without requiring buyers to pay the premium land rates found in those areas.

Key locational advantages include:

→ Direct ORR access, reducing commute time to IT corridors
→ Proximity to Patancheru and Kollur, both established residential and industrial zones
→ Growing social infrastructure—schools, hospitals, and retail outlets developing alongside residential projects
→ Relatively lower per-square-foot pricing compared to Kondapur, Gachibowli, or Madhapur.

As Hyderabad's western and northwestern suburbs continue to absorb overflow demand from the core IT belt, localities like Bowrampet are positioned to see steady appreciation in both property value and rental demand.

What Does a 2 BHK Flat in Bowrampet Typically Offer?

A 2 BHK (two bedroom, hall, kitchen) configuration is generally the most sought-after unit size for small families, young couples, and working professionals. It balances affordability with adequate living space.

Typical Configuration and Size

Most 2 BHK flats in Bowrampet are offered in the range of approximately 1000 to 1200 sq. ft. of built-up area, though this varies by project and developer. A 1200 sqft 2 BHK flat in Bowrampet typically includes:

→ Two bedrooms (often one with an attached bathroom)
→ A living/dining area
→ A separate kitchen, sometimes with utility space
→ Balconies attached to the living room or bedrooms
→ Common bathroom for the second bedroom

Common Amenities to Expect

Newer residential developments in Bowrampet are increasingly built as gated communities, offering:

→ 24/7 security and CCTV surveillance
→ Power backup for common areas and lifts
→ Reserved or open car parking
→ Landscaped open spaces area
→ Basic clubhouse or community hall in larger projects

Factors to Consider Before Buying a 2 BHK Flat in Bowrampet

Buying a home is a long-term commitment, so due diligence matters. Consider the following before finalizing a purchase:

1. Legal Approvals and Title Clarity

Always verify that the project has clear title deeds, RERA registration, and approvals from the relevant municipal or development authority (such as HMDA). This protects the buyer from future legal disputes.

2. Builder Track Record

Check the developer's history of project delivery, construction quality, and timely possession. A developer's past projects are usually the most reliable indicator of what to expect.

3. Connectivity and Commute

Even within Bowrampet, proximity to the ORR entry/exit points can significantly affect daily commute time. It's worth visiting the site during peak hours to gauge actual travel time to your workplace.

4. Specifications and Build Quality

Ask for details on flooring material, fittings, electrical wiring standards, and structural specifications. These directly affect long-term maintenance costs.

5. Total Cost of Ownership

Beyond the base price, factor in registration charges, GST, maintenance deposits, and any clubhouse or amenity charges that may apply.
